Setting Up a Dishwasher Needs a Range of Devices
If you do not have a selection of tools on hand, you might need to make a trip to copyright's or Home Depot. To set up a dishwasher, you require the adhering to devices: pliers, a flexible wrench, a set of screwdrivers, a tube cutter, and opening saws.
A Plumber Can Examine the Supply Lines
A supply line, particularly a dishwasher adapter, attaches the dish washer to a water resource. If you purchase a brand-new supply line, a plumber can make certain that the line is compatible with both your dishwasher and also water resource. If you decide to make use of an existing supply line, a specialist plumber can examine it to make sure that it's in good condition and also does not have any leakages.

SINK AND DISHWASHER INSTALLATION
If you want to relocate the sink and dishwasher, major plumbing work needs to be done. The sink needs an access point to both hot and cold water, which connects from the faucets and a waste-pipe. Your dishwasher calls for the same type of plumbing work. The water supply and waste-pipe access are extended from the sink to the dishwasher, which is why these two appliances need to be placed next to each other.
If you're simply looking to have a new sink installed in the same location, less professional work needs to be done, meaning your bill will be significantly cheaper.
